From Manual Additions - http://www.slitherine.co.uk/forum/viewt ... f70f117560
In MyDocuments>MyGames>BBCBA>User.txt / Add the following
ALLOWMPHOTSEAT 1
How to
Start game
click multiplayer
click my challenges tab
click new challenge at bottom
Select battle, side, type password, click check mark
back to my challenges screen, click accept challenge tab
click the battle that you created (nameofbattle yourname side)
click the accept challenge at the bottom and the check mark popup
type password and click check mark
click my games tab
you should see the new game listed and go from there

Careful my friend,.....you just ticked off a lot of developers with these words. I know that wasn't you intent,..but developers do get a lot of grief.protectivedaddy wrote:Can't believe no one answered this what with all the 'beta' testers on here.
In short developers have become lazy, they get the paying customer to do a lot of the work for them,
Actually, developers are supposed to write the test plans before writing even one line of code.
Then, write the code and perform a quick unit test to make sure it does what it's supposed to do based on their change.
However, they're not supposed to run regression tests, sanity checks, system tests,.....these are all the QA Engineer's job.
Yes,..it is true that a lot of companies try to cheap and cut costs but combining Developers and QA into one role,...but that usually ends in disaster.
The whole Alpha and Beta testing is not to shove off all testing onto the customer,.....it is, as you say, to get code onto many varied systems that a single company can't replicate.
